> I have a PAL Gamecube. I lost the remote from my tv so I cant get to
> the A/V Channel. So I got out my old SNES/N64 RF Switch. Its got no
> brand on it and causes static to all my UHF channels even though it
> outputs to VHF. I opened it up because it was causing a huge amount of
> interference before and I found the coax wire had disconnected itself
> from the PCB. So I soldered it back on but still cant get any of my UHF
> channels except a faint picture on the strongest channel. Any help?
>
Personally, I'd buy one of those all-in-one remotes for the TV and get
AV working again, or if you have a VCR, plug the AV leads into that and
use the video channel on the TV.
